Google utilizes a 2048-bit RSA encryption key model and claims to be the “first major cloud provider to enable perfect forward secrecy,” which guarantees the encryption of data even as it moves between Google and other companies via the internet. Google Workspace data is encrypted at rest, within backup media, and while in transit between user devices and Google or between Google data centers. Backup solutions exist to preserve the integrity of data by continuously producing a copy that may be substituted if the primary data is compromised.

The important thing to remember when distinguishing Google Vault from a backup solution is that Google Vault’s chief function is to archive and retain data so that it is easily located in the future. Google Vault is not a backup by definition, though it can potentially restore lost data in certain instances. Google Vault allows organizations to archive data with retention rules, preserve users by placing legal holds, search the organization’s data using various search operators, export data for further processing, and review actions of Vault users via audit reports.

Google Vault is a native Google Workspace application that primarily serves to assist organizations with a means of archiving and eDiscovery for compliance and/or legal matters.
